Abstract
본 발명은 방송 주파수 자동튜닝장치에 관한 것으로서, 종래의 경우에 자동차가 주행중 전계강도가 미약한 약 전계 내지 미전계 지역이나 지역구 특정 주파수 구분이 무분별한 방송국의 주파수 편차로 인해 심한 혼성 잡음을 유발케 하므로 소속지역 방송국의 주파수에 다시 맞추도록 조정해야 하는 불편한 문제가 있게 되며, 아울러 이를 운전중에 실시할 때에 보다 안전운행에 소홀하게 되므로서 치명적인 결과를 초래할 수 있는 문제점을 해결하기 위해 본 발명은 동일 방송의 최대감도 방송주파수를 계속적으로 추척하고 자동으로 절환하여 항상 양호한 방송을 정취할 수 있도록 방송 주파수 자동튜닝장치를 제공하는데 그 목적을 두고 있다.The present invention relates to a broadcasting frequency automatic tuning apparatus, and in the conventional case, a severe hybrid noise is caused by a frequency deviation of a weak electric field or a non electric field or a district specific frequency division indiscriminately while a vehicle is driving. In order to solve the problem that may be inconvenient to adjust to the frequency of the local broadcasting station, and also to cause a fatal result while neglecting the safer operation when carried out while driving the present invention is to The purpose of the present invention is to provide an automatic tuning device for broadcasting frequency so that the highest sensitivity broadcasting frequency can be continuously tracked and automatically switched to always obtain a good broadcast.
상기한 목적을 실현하기 위한 본 발명은 각 지역 주파수의 튜닝 데이타를 순차적으로 출력하는 메모리(9)와, 각지역의 주파수 스켄 데이터를 상기 데이터를 상기 메모리(9)의 어드레스로 제공하는 자동튜닝 스캔부(20)을 이용하여 본 발명은 자동차가 미전계등과같은 약전계 지역을 주행할 때 동일 방송의 최대감도 방송 주파수를 계속적으로 추척하고 자동으로 절환하여 항상 양호한 방송을 청취할 수 있는 장점이 있다.The present invention for achieving the above object is a memory 9 for sequentially outputting the tuning data of each local frequency, and the automatic tuning scan for providing the frequency scan data of each region to the address of the memory 9 By using the unit 20, the present invention has an advantage of continuously tracking and automatically switching the maximum sensitivity broadcast frequency of the same broadcast when the vehicle is traveling in a weak field such as an electric field and the like, and always listening to a good broadcast. .
